In collaboration with the GraphicDesigner, develop the WebInterface's functionality andinteractivityin full detail basedon the requirements. The Front EndDeveloper should have good expertise in Angular 5, TypeScript, JavaScript, HTML 5 andCSS. Additional knowledge, such as GUIDevelopmentusing QT andC++ is a plus.
Responsibilities
• Ensure the technical feasibilityof UI/UX designs;
• Develop various WebInterfaces;
• Integrate all visual elements tocreate consistent layouts;
• Ensure that all features and functionalities are properlyintegrated andinterfaced;
• Optimize the code for optimal speed and scalability;
• Collaborate with other teammembers and stakeholders;
• Followthe DevOps practice and provide recommendations for DevOps improvements;
• Staycurrentwith developmenttechnologies and practices;
Required Skills
• Strong (English) verbal andwritten communication skills;
• Strong experience with interactive prototypes;
• Strong knowledge of Angular 5, TypeScript, JavaScript, HTML 5 andCSS;
• Excellent visual design skills with sensitivitytouser-systeminteraction;
• Familiar with open source repositories and version control such as GitHub;
• Maintaining confidentiality andupholding company values are key attributes;
Preferred skills
• Good knowledge of relational databases; messaging structures and event-driven thinking;
• Strong knowledge of Service Oriented Architecture (SOA) andMicroservices;
• Other programming languages such as C, or C++ wouldbe an asset;
• Solidunderstanding of networking concepts andtechnologies;
• Familiar with DevOps approach, culture and practices;
Qualifications
• Bachelor's degree (BSc), preferablyMasters’ (MSc) degree in computer science;
• Strong design andUIDevelopment and programming skills;
• Preferably 2+ years of experience, in Front Enddevelopment;
• Angular 5, TypeScript, JavaScript, HTML 5 and Swift are a must;
• English is a must, additional languages wouldbe considered;
Application
You are talented, motivated, creative and passionate? You are interestedto join an ambitious company, with a start-up mind-set and partof a big international company, where youwill be able tobring your experience, knowledge or skills to another level, kindly submityour CV (preferablywith a picture), to hypercube.project@mail.com